Kia EV Performance & Range: What Makes the Kia Carens Clavis EV Special

The Kia Carens Clavis EV is expected to offer a range of 300 to 400 km on a single charge, perfect for city rides and weekend road trips. There is support for fast charging as well; you do not have to wait long to drive. This Kia electric car is built for real-life Indian driving needs, with enough power and reliability to handle traffic, highways, and everything in between.

For people switching from petrol or diesel, this Kia EV feels like a smooth upgrade. It is not the question of going electric, it is the question of doing it right.

Kia Carens Clavis EV Price in India: Smart Value for Smart Buyers

The expected price of the Kia Carens Clavis EV is between ₹15–20 lakh, which makes it super competitive in the EV space. Compared to other options like the Tata Nexon EV or Citroen eC3, this Kia electric car offers more space and smarter features, making it ideal for both first-time car buyers and people looking to upgrade.
At this cost, you have good design, and good performance, and you get a brand to trust. Plus, EV maintenance is cheaper in the long run, which means more savings and less stress.

Performance That Deserves the Spotlight

The Lotus Eletre Electric SUV comes with dual electric motors that deliver up to 905 horsepower. This implies that this SUV has the ability to reach the maximum velocity of 100 km/h in less than 3 seconds. Well, yes, you are reading that right. That fast and in a huge plushy SUV? It is a supercar.

It can also accelerate to about 265 km/h, and the huge battery provides a range of over 500 km per charge. And it has fast charging, so when Ranveer charges his phone, it takes a short time to get full, wooshing power.

Tata Curvv EV Performance, Battery, and Range: Tech Meets Power

This is where the Tata Curvv EV really shines. It has a 5055 kWh battery pack and claims a range of 500km (ARAI-certified). In the real world, you will be getting about 400-450 km, which is very solid.

Charging options:

AC Charging (7.2kW): 8 to 9 hours to charge fully

Fast charging DC: 40 minutes per 10 to 80 percent

It is fast enough performance-wise, delivering the power of about 150 PS and the torque of 250 Nm letting you accelerate the 0 to100 km in less than 9 seconds. Agile, efficient and just right at your driving needs every day or weekend.

Top Features to Look for in the Best Dash Cam for Car

Buying a dash cam for your car at this price shouldn’t require you to settle for low quality. These are the things you should look at:

Look for videos that have a resolution of 1080p or even better.

With night vision, you can take pictures in conditions that are dim or completely dark.

Loop Recording ensures you can continue to record as there is always room for the files.

The G-Sensor makes sure to lock the camera when impact is detected.

Wi-Fi control for your Dash Cam is possible from a phone using some models.

Advanced cams these days give you voice control, are accessible through apps on your phone, and have a memory card storage upgrade up to 128 GB.

Harrier EV Power, Range & Charging: What You Need To Know

Now for the technology side, but it will only be simple, no worries. Tata has given the Harrier EV a Gen 2 platform, so the car was designed to be an electric vehicle from the beginning. It makes a big difference since it improves performance, stability, and available space.


How much is the expected range? A single charge gives a vehicle a range of about 400–500 km. In other words, weekends away, your daily commute, and driving after dark are all taken care of. Fast charging is also included, so recharging your car happens in thirty minutes or less. Plus, having dual motors and all-wheel drive (AWD) is quite common, giving this SUV some real power too.

Performance and Engine Options: Smooth, Punchy, Efficient

Kia Clavis comes with three engines, so you have a choice for your needs. For normal road use, the 1.5-litre petrol engine offers smooth and trouble-free results. If you look for impressive performance, the 1.5T petrol is fine, and it’s fun with either DCT or iMT transmissions.

Anyone doing a lot of driving over long distances or keeping track of fuel should select the 1.5-litre diesel engine. This car is very fuel-efficient and provides a smooth and often unwavering ride. At the end of the day, the Clavis drives nicely on city streets as well as highways, supported by its light handling and reliable suspension.

What is the price of the Kia Carens Clavis in India?

The Kia Carens Clavis has been launched at a starting price of ₹11.50 lakh (ex-showroom) in India, .

What engine options are available in the Kia Clavis?

The Clavis offers three engine choices: a 1.5L naturally aspirated petrol, a 1.5L turbo petrol (with iMT and DCT), and a 1.5L diesel engine (manual and automatic).

Does the Kia Carens Clavis have ADAS?

Yes, the Kia Clavis comes equipped with Level 2 ADAS.

Is the Kia Clavis good for long drives?

Absolutely. The Clavis offers a smooth ride, comfortable seats, great infotainment, and strong mileage, making it a great choice for road trips and highway travel.

How is the Kia Clavis different from the regular Kia Carens?

The Clavis has a more SUV-like design, updated tech features like the dual-screen setup, better safety features, and a sportier look compared to the standard Carens.
